Introduction

Managing a library can be a challenging task, especially when it comes to tracking book inventories, member information, and borrowing records. The Library Management System is a C++ program designed to simplify these operations by providing an easy-to-use interface for librarians or administrators.

This system is perfect for managing libraries in educational institutions, small organizations, or any setting that requires a streamlined way to handle books and members.

What This Program Does

The Library Management System provides the following functionalities:

1. Manage Books:

  • Display a list of all available books.
  • Add new books to the library.
  • Update the number of copies of existing books.
  • Remove books from the library.
  • Search for books by their unique ID.

2. Manage Members:

  • Add members to the library system.
  • Display the list of registered members.

3. Borrow Books:

  • Members can borrow books from the library.
  • The program keeps track of borrowed books and updates the available copies.

4. Data Persistence:

  • Save the library's current data to a file.
  • Load previously saved library data.

Key Features

Book Management:

  • Add, display, update, remove, and search for books.
  • Keep track of the number of copies for each book.

Member Management:

  • Register new members.
  • Maintain a list of all members.

Borrowing System:

  • Allow members to borrow books.
  • Automatically reduce the number of available copies when a book is borrowed.

Data Storage:

  • Save the library's book collection to a file for later use

Getting Started

Prerequisites

To run this program, you will need:

  • A computer with a C++ compiler installed (e.g., GCC, MinGW, or Visual Studio).
  • The source code files from this repository.

Installation and Setup

Download the Code:

  • Clone this repository or download the ZIP file.
  • Extract the contents to a directory of your choice.

Compile the Program:

Use a C++ compiler to compile the source code file.

  • Example command (GCC): g++ -o LibraryManagementSystem LibraryManagementSystem.cpp

Run the Program:

Execute the compiled file:

  • Example: ./LibraryManagementSystem

How to Use

Main Menu:

Upon starting the program, you’ll see a menu with options to manage books, members, and more.

Book Operations:

  • Add new books by providing the book ID, title, author, and number of copies.
  • Display all books in a tabular format.
  • Update the number of copies for an existing book.
  • Remove a book using its ID.
  • Search for a specific book by its ID.

Member Operations:

  • Register new members by providing their ID and name.
  • Display the list of all members.

Borrowing Books:

  • Enter the member's ID and the book's ID to borrow a book.
  • The system will check for the book’s availability and update the records accordingly.

Save and Load Data:

  • Save the library’s current state to a file (library_data.txt).
  • Load previously saved data to continue from where you left off.
